Salary overview
In Chicago, IL the median wage for Water and Wastewater Treatment Plant and System Operators reaches $79,290 a year. That is 32.1% more than the national median of $60,020. Pay ranges from under $50,690 at the tenth percentile to more than $110,830 at the ninetieth, with the interquartile range running from $62,120 to $96,250.
Employment stands at 1,770, or 0.4 jobs per thousand held locally. Within the state, Bloomington records the highest median at $79,220. Of the 716 occupations with published wages in this area, it sits 251st.
Percentile breakdown
| Percentile | Annual | vs US median |
|---|---|---|
| 10th | $50,690 | −15.5% |
| 25th | $62,120 | +3.5% |
| Median (50th) | $79,290 | +32.1% |
| 75th | $96,250 | +60.4% |
| 90th | $110,830 | +84.7% |
| Mean | $80,080 | +33.4% |
